CLARKSVILLE, Tenn. (CLARKSVILLENOW) – Thursday, May 27 is National Hamburger Day and in Clarksville, Tennessee there are several beefy options from local and chain restaurants to honor the All-American hamburger.
Every May 28, National Hamburger Day celebrates America’s most iconic food. Americans eat over 50 billion burgers a year!
Whether you want an impossible burger or two beef patties with extra cheese, here’s a list of some hamburgers joints in Clarksville.
Freddy’s Frozen Custard and Steakburgers is a newer addition to the Clarksville scene opening in August 2017, Freddy’s offers a wide arrange of burgers, sandwiches, French fries, onion, rings and more.
Freddy’s is located at 2100 Wilma Rudolph Boulevard and are known for their cooked-to-order steakburgers that pair well with their signature freshly-churned frozen custard.
Freddy’s has dozens of locations in 30 states including Tennessee and Kentucky with locations in Clarksville, Tenn., Hopkinsville, Ky.

Kelly’s Big Burger has been serving up its old-fashion burgers on the river in a traditional diner setting for decades. They yield good reviews noting their affordable pricing and down home flavor. Kelly’s only accepts cash, but they do have an ATM in the building. They are located at 405 N. Riverside Drive.
Johnny’s Big Burgers opened in 1965. This College Street landmark aims to make the best burgers and fries in town. With their burgers grilled up and served hot, you can top it however you want, and pair it with French fries and a fried honey bun with ice cream. A Clarksville staple, Johnny’s is located at 428 College Street. As with Kelly’s, Johnny’s is cash only.
Strawberry Alley Ale Works offers a truly local burger with locally raised barker beef, local cheese, local bun and even homemade pickles and sauces. To try this taste of local flavor, visit them at 103 Strawberry Alley.
Liberty Park Grill has an array of cheeseburgers from their signature Liberty Park Cheeseburger to their Black and Bleu burger, Texas Burger and more. It’s all the tradition of a classic cheeseburger with a lot of zip, zing and yum in their fresh toppings, bun, and sauces. To try a cheeseburger that brings local flair, visit Liberty Park Grill at 125 Marina Way.
Blackhorse Pub and Brewery, a local favorite spot offers burgers with some interesting names and deliciously fun flavors. You can try the Cletus (served with tomato jam and pimento cheese), the Diablo, Cowboy, The Hangover and more at Blackhorse. If you just want a classic cheeseburger, they have that too. To try their variety of cheeseburgers, visit their location at 132 Franklin Street.
Ferrell’s Hamburgers located in Hopkinsville, Ky. is known for their hand-pressed burgers, and recently reopened in Feb. 2020 after a fire closed them temporarily. They are located at 1001 S Main Street and offer a full menu including chili and pie.
